91超碰碰碰碰久久久久久综合_超碰av人澡人澡人澡人澡人掠_国产黄大片在线观看画质优化_txt小说免费全本

溫馨提示×

為何MongoDB sort會慢

小樊
111
2024-06-14 12:15:44
欄目: 云計算

MongoDB sort 操作慢可能由以下幾個原因導致:

  1. 數據量過大:如果數據庫中的文檔數量過大,進行排序操作需要消耗更多的計算和內存資源,導致排序操作變慢。

  2. 索引不足:如果沒有為排序字段創建合適的索引,MongoDB 將不得不掃描整個集合進行排序操作,導致操作變慢。

  3. 內存不足:如果排序操作需要大量的內存來存儲排序結果或者中間結果,而內存不足會導致排序操作變慢,甚至引發性能問題。

  4. 網絡延遲:如果 MongoDB 處于遠程服務器上,網絡延遲也會影響排序操作的速度。

為了提高 MongoDB 的排序性能,可以嘗試以下方法:

  1. 確保為排序字段創建了合適的索引。

  2. 使用覆蓋索引,即只返回索引中包含的字段,減少數據的傳輸和內存占用。

  3. 避免在大數據集上進行排序操作,可以考慮對數據進行分片或者使用聚合操作。

  4. 考慮使用更強大的硬件來提高排序操作的性能,比如更多的內存或者更快的存儲設備。

0
东辽县| 德清县| 孟村| 屯昌县| 苗栗县| 大关县| 昌吉市| 蕉岭县| 宜黄县| 泾阳县| 长春市| 襄汾县| 色达县| 侯马市| 扎鲁特旗| 克拉玛依市| 奉节县| 襄汾县| 赤峰市| 井陉县| 蕉岭县| 贺兰县| 奈曼旗| 东阳市| 双桥区| 郓城县| 轮台县| 健康| 诏安县| 松阳县| 托克托县| 饶平县| 贺州市| 星子县| 遂川县| 华宁县| 金溪县| 喀什市| 建阳市| 襄城县| 健康|